India’s AI Framework | Aditya Sharma
The Indian government is drafting a national AI framework that could completely change the way startups build and launch products. The plan includes the rollout of 38,000 GPUs at affordable rates, the creation of 500+ AI data labs across the country, and even sovereign large language models for Indian languages.
But it’s not just infrastructure — regulation is coming. AI systems may soon be classified as low-risk or high-risk. High-risk applications could require mandatory audits, approvals, and clear disclosures before they are deployed. Startups working in sensitive areas like finance, health, education, or biometric recognition should be prepared for added compliance layers.
This means founders need to watch not just the IndiaAI Mission, but also how it ties into the Digital Personal Data Protection Act (DPDP), future AI risk frameworks, and sector-specific guidelines like RBI’s proposed FREEAI framework for finance. The cost of ignoring compliance will not just be legal penalties — it could block fundraising, slow down scaling, and even restrict market access.
If you are building in AI, the opportunity is huge but so is the responsibility. Plan for compliance early, align your roadmap with regulation, and build for trust.
